The “Wow!” signal is one of our best pieces of evidence for aliens, but researchers are building a compelling case for a more ...
In the latest research, telescope observations of 3I/ATLAS examine its chemical structure and suggest that it took shape in a ...
A new Southwest Research Institute (SwRI) study based on data from NASA's New Horizons spacecraft has uncovered insights into ...